Cinnamon Pecan Coffee Cake
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 25 Minutes
Ready In: 45 Minutes
Servings: 8
A wonderful cake for breakfast or brunch. Each serving only 4 WW points.
Ingredients:
butter-flavored cooking spray
1/4 cup sugar
1/4 cup brown sugar
2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
1 (18 ounce) package reduced-fat yellow cake mix or 1 (18 ounce) package cake mix
1 (1 ounce) package sugar-free instant vanilla pudding mix
3 egg whites
1/4 cup vegetable oil
1 cup water
1 tablespoon vanilla flavoring
1/3 cup pecans, finely chopped
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
2. Spray bottom and sides of two bundt pans with Pam and set aside.
3. In a small bowl, combine sugar, brown sugar and cinnamon.
4. Stir well to combine.
5. Sprinkle a third of the sugar mixture over the bottom of each pan.
6. Combine cake mix, pudding mix, egg whites, oil, water and vanilla flavoring in a large mixing bowl.
7. Mix on medium speed of an electric mixer for about a minute or until batter is smooth.
8. Add nuts and continue to mix for about 30 seconds.
9. Pour one fourth of the cake mixture into the bottom of each bundt pan.
10. Sprinkle a third of the sugar mixture over the cake batter.
11. Then pour the remaining batter over the sugar mixture (half into one pan and half into the other pan).
12. Use a small spoon to swirl the batter to combine the sugar mixture with the cake batter.
13. Bake the cakes for 20 to 25 minutes or until the cake tests done.
14. Remove from the oven and cool for 10 minutes before inverting the cakes onto a serving plate.
